In some countries young people are encouraged to work or travel for a year between finishing school and starting university studies. Discuss the advantages and disadvantages for young people who decided to do it.

Nowadays, more and more students are concerned about that what they should do after high-school graduation. However, whether students should take a year off for travelling or continuing enrolling a university is a dilemma. My view is that travelling during one year is superior to taking higher education immediately.

On the one hand, students who spend a year visiting to a different country or working could suffer from various problems. The first drawback is that language barriers, which makes sense people are not easy to understand what others try to deliver. It is unavoidable that this difficulty will bring them depression and stress. The second limitation is that if they did not have academic qualifications, they would not be able to seek for a satisfactory jobs for themselves. For example, students who have just graduated from high school are hired with low paying rate. Therefore, not studying at the university does not have any stability as well as promotions for students in their later career.

On the other hand, I believe that taking a year off is much more beneficial to students. Firstly, when students move to another country that is a great opportunity for them to experience various cultures. It means travelling or working allows them to explore different ways of living that helps them to see the world from different perspectives. Additionally, spending a year working or travelling helps students to become not only confident but also independent. More specifically, living alone requires them to know how to take of themselves without the help of relatives.

In conclusion, although taking a gap year for travelling or working may have some disadvantages related to language problems or unsatisfactory jobs, I think this experience can bring them both new explorations and independence.
